基于GIS平台的电网空间资源自动化运维 被引量:2

Automation operation and maintenance of power network space resources based on GIS platform

摘要 基于GIS平台的电网空间资源自动化运维最重要的工作是电网空间数据的采集和优化,针对国家电网公司统一建设的GIS、PMS2.0、营销业务应用系统等基础信息平台,由于专业应用方向不同,而产生基础数据的重复录入、设备信息数量不一致、关键属性不一致、数据质量低等一系列问题,阐述了如何保障数据的一致性、规范性,提升数据数据采录的自动化程度、提高数据质量和采录效率,减少数据重复录入,减轻工作量的自动化运维的重要性和必要性。文章详细介绍了基于GIS平台和智能终端的采集、优化及运维的数据内容、系统设计思路、系统整体架构、系统分析与设计以及应用发展方向。 Acquisition and optimization of power network space data is the most important work of automation operation and maintenance of power network space resources based on GIS platform.State Grid Corporation of China has constructed several basic information platforms,such as GIS,PMS2.0 and marketing business application system.Due to the different application of professional direction,a series of problems such as duplicate entry of basic data,inconsistent of number of equipment information and key attributes,low quality of data and so on are caused.The method to guarantee the consistency and normalization of data is expounded.And the necessity and importance to enhance the automation degree of data acquisition,improve the data quality and collection efficiency,reduce the duplication of data entry,and reduce the workload of the automated operation and maintenance are discussed.In this paper,the data content,system design idea,system architecture,system analysis and design,and application development direction of data collection,optimization and operation and maintenance based on GIS platform and intelligent terminal are introduced in detail.
出处 《供用电》 2015年第12期8-10,7,共4页 Distribution & Utilization
关键词 电网GIS平台 空间资源 自动化运维 智能终端 geographic information system platform for power network space resources automation operation and maintenance intelligent terminal
